Kenneth attended elementary, junior and high school in Mt. Pleasant, Texas where he graduated with the Class of 1981.
After graduation he joined the Army Reserve for a short period of time. He Attended McMurray College in Abilene, Texas. He attended Ouachita Baptist University in Arkadelphia, Arkansas. He Attended Texas College in Tyler, Texas. He was a member of Delta PSII Chi Fraternity.
He served as the President of the Dallas Coaches Association in Dallas, Texas. He loved to coach he has several girls track teams form Hillcrest High School in Dallas, Texas where he has continued to keep up with the young ladies.
He was presently employed with DISD where he worked with Special Needs Children.
He leaves to cherish his memories his mother Dorothy Nixon of Mt. Pleasant, Texas; his fiancée Sonya Robinson of Cedar Hill, Texas; three children Antrieca Reynolds of Arlington, Texas; Adrian Reynolds of Bedford, Texas; and Genesis Montgomery of Arlington, Texas. Kenneth leaves one very special grandson Aiden Price Reynolds, brothers Darrly Sanders (Sherry); Mark Brown; Tyrone Brown; sisters Sarah Dean (Dexter) of Leesville, Louisiana, Sherry Barbour (Eric) of Mt. Pleasant, Texas; Joyce Johnson; Martha Arthur (Mike J); Gloria Randle (Charles); Carolyn Brown, Dianna Mosley (Leon); Aunts Barbara Jackson of Mt. Pleasant, Texas; Uncles Rev. Lonnie C. Bell Jr. (Nellie) and Rev. Johnny F. Bell (Cecil).
He leaves to cherish his memories a host of nieces, nephews, cousins, and The Class of 1981.
